Chapter 10 – Viewing Log Files  
Opening Log Files in Excel 
To open a log file stored in Excel Friendly format outside the StarLab 
application: 
1.  Use the Windows Explorer to locate and select the log file. 
2.  Right-click on the file name, select Open With from the pop-up menu, 
and select Microsoft Excel from the sub menu. 
The log file opens inside Excel as a spread sheet with two active columns: 
Energy in joules and Timestamp in seconds. 
Opening a Log File Stored in Standard Format Using Excel 
A log file stored in the Standard format can also be opened using Microsoft 
Excel, but it is more difficult than opening a log file stored in Excel Friendly 
format. For more details, refer to the Microsoft Excel Help section.  
To open a log file stored in Standard format: 
1.  From the Windows taskbar, select Start – All Programs – Microsoft 
Excel to open Microsoft Excel from Windows. Microsoft Excel opens. 
2.  In Excel, from the menu select File – Open. The File Open dialog box 
appears. 
3.  In the Files of Type area, select Text files
4.  Navigate to the directory in which the log file is located (see section 
Default Location for Log Files; by default, the StarLab application 
directory is under \Program Files\Ophir Optronics). Select the log file 
icon and click Open. The Text Import Wizard appears. 
 
Figure 10-12 Text Import Wizard Step 1 of 3 Dialog Box 
5.  In the Original data type area, select Delimited (the default) and click 
Next. The second step of the Text Import Wizard appears.
